    White, steel, Defender-style 18" wheels for LR4?

    I learned that here in Brazil the VW Amarok uses 18" steel wheels for some of the commercial versions of the truck. I'll see if I can put my hands on one and confirm if it clears the brake calipers or if they need spacers. They also use the 5x120 lug pattern, so if it clears everything, it would...
